Personalized Gifts That Show You Care

Personalized gifts are a meaningful way to show your dad how much you know him and appreciate his unique qualities.

  • Engraved Watch: A watch is a timeless gift that he can cherish for years to come. Engrave it with his name, a special date, or a heartfelt message to make it truly personal.
  • Customized Photo Album or Scrapbook: Create a one-of-a-kind photo album or scrapbook filled with memories and photos that you share together. It's a thoughtful way to preserve your special moments.
  • Monogrammed Golf Clubs: For the dad who loves golf, monogrammed golf clubs are a stylish and practical gift that he'll appreciate.

Experiences That Create Lasting Memories

Experiences can be just as memorable as material gifts. Consider gifting your dad an experience that he'll never forget.

  • Weekend Getaway: Take your dad on a weekend getaway to a destination that he's always wanted to visit. Spend quality time together exploring new places and creating new memories.
  • Golf or Fishing Excursion: If your dad is an avid golfer or fisherman, a day spent on the course or in the boat can be a great bonding experience.
  • Cooking Class: If your dad enjoys cooking, enroll him in a cooking class where he can learn new recipes and culinary techniques.

Practical Gifts That Enhance His Life

Practical gifts are a great way to show your dad that you care about his well-being and want to make his life easier.

  • Smart Home Device: A smart home device, such as an Amazon Echo or Google Home, can help your dad manage his home, control his appliances, and access entertainment with ease.
  • Noise-Canceling Headphones: For the dad who needs some peace and quiet, noise-canceling headphones are a great gift to help him relax or focus on his work.
  • Massage Chair: A massage chair is a luxurious gift that can help your dad relax and unwind after a long day.

Sentimental Gifts That Touch His Heart

Sentimental gifts are a way to express your love and appreciation for your father in a heartfelt way.

  • Letter or Poem: Write your dad a heartfelt letter or poem expressing your love, gratitude, and memories. It's a simple but meaningful gift that he'll cherish forever.
  • Family Photo Session: Book a family photo session and capture a special moment in time. It's a great way to create a lasting memory and preserve the bond you share.
  • Personalized Video Montage: Create a personalized video montage of photos and videos that showcase the special moments you've shared over the years. It's a heartfelt gift that will bring tears to his eyes.

Considerations for Choosing the Perfect Gift

  • Consider his interests: What does your dad enjoy doing in his free time? What are his hobbies and passions? Choose a gift that aligns with his interests.
  • Think about his needs: What does your dad need or want in his life? Consider his lifestyle, routine, and desires when choosing a gift.
  • Set a budget: It's important to set a budget for your Father's Day gift to avoid overspending. Determine how much you're willing to spend and stick to it.
  • Shop early: Father's Day is a popular holiday, so it's best to start shopping early to ensure you can find the perfect gift and avoid last-minute stress.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

  • Don't choose a generic or impersonal gift: Thoughtful gifts show that you've put some thought and effort into choosing something special for your dad. Avoid generic gifts that feel impersonal.
  • Don't focus only on the price: The price of a gift doesn't necessarily reflect its value. Choose a gift that is meaningful and thoughtful, regardless of its price tag.
  • Don't forget to wrap the gift nicely: A nicely wrapped gift shows that you've taken the time to present it in a special way. It's a small gesture that makes a big difference.

FAQs

  1. What is the most popular Father's Day gift? According to a survey by the National Retail Federation, the most popular Father's Day gifts are ties, clothing, and gift cards.
  2. What is a good budget for a Father's Day gift? The average amount spent on a Father's Day gift is around $150. However, it's important to set a budget that works for you.
  3. When should I start shopping for a Father's Day gift? It's best to start shopping early to ensure you can find the perfect gift and avoid last-minute stress. Most people start shopping about a month before Father's Day.
  4. What if I don't know what to get my dad for Father's Day? If you're unsure what to get your dad, consider asking him what he wants or needs. You can also ask your mom or siblings for suggestions.
  5. What are some creative Father's Day gift ideas? Some creative Father's Day gift ideas include making a personalized photo album or scrapbook, creating a video montage, or planting a tree in his honor.
  6. What is the best way to wrap a Father's Day gift? Use high-quality wrapping paper and a sturdy bow to wrap your gift. You can also add a personalized touch by writing a heartfelt message on a gift tag.
